Latest Patents
Among his latest patents, Brooker has developed a method for creating pre-aligned optical mounts. This method involves mounting a desired optical element onto a housing, securing the housing onto a stage with at least four degrees of freedom, and aligning the optical element with a specified optical axis through stage adjustments. The housing is then machined to ensure that the optical axis aligns with a predefined optical axis when mounted onto an optical platform. Another significant patent is for a high dynamic range imaging system. This system generates a series of reducing intensity laser pulses from an ultrafast pulsed laser source, which are equally temporally spaced. The series of pulses is utilized in a microscope capable of detecting fluorescence from a sample, enhancing the dynamic range of the image compared to traditional two-photon imaging systems.
